[问题]在硬盘安装一个ubuntu 8.04 server amd64 的就折腾了好几天

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
ikwen
帖子: 29
注册时间: 2007-03-17 15:22
联系:

[问题]在硬盘安装一个ubuntu 8.04 server amd64 的就折腾了好几天

#1

帖子 ikwen » 2008-09-09 13:35

我不用光驱。在硬盘里成功安装了 fedor core 6 , ubuntu 6.10 desktop 和 ubuntu 8.04 desktop
但现在想在硬盘安装一个ubuntu 8.04 server amd64 的就折腾了好几天。。 这个问题让我很不爽。 唉。。。
下载后得到的文件名是:ubuntu-8.04.1-server-amd64.iso
扫描硬盘,寻找安装程序的ISO映像文件找不到 到这里就不行了。
用网上的方法试遍了都不行。 好像很少说到ubuntu-8.04.1-server-amd64.iso 这个文件的安装的。
镜像文件是在这里的:http://archive.ubuntu.com/ubuntu/dists/ ... /hd-media/
也不知道对不对。

title Install-Fedora Core 4
kernel (hd0,4)/isolinux/vmlinuz
initrd (hd0,4)/isolinux/initrd.img



title Install-ubuntu-server
kernel (hd0,4)/vmlinuz preseed/file=/cdrom/preseed/server.seed root=/dev/ram ramdisk_size=20000 devfs=mount,dall

initrd (hd0,4)/initrd.gz

boot


title Xubuntu
root (hd0,4)
kernel /vmlinuz root=/dev/ram ramdisk_size=32000 devfs=mount,dall
initrd /initrd.gz
boot


title Ubuntu 8.04
kernel (hd0,4)/vmlinuz
initrd (hd0,4)/initrd.gz
boot



title insatll ubuntu 8.04-server
root (hd0,4)
kernel /vmlinuz boot=casper iso-scan/filename=/ubuntu-8.04.1-server-amd64.iso quiet splash ro
initrd /initrd.gz
ubuntu-8.04-server-i386.iso
ubuntu-8.04.1-server-amd64.iso

title Ubuntu 8.04 LiveCD
root (hd0,4)
kernel /vmlinuz boot=casper iso-scan/filename=/Ubuntu-8.04-desktop-i386.iso ro quiet splash locale=zh_CN.UTF-8
initrd /initrd.gz
boot


title Ubuntu 8.04 LiveCD
root (hd0,4)
kernel /vmlinuz boot=casper iso-scan/filename=/Ubuntu-8.04.1-server-amd64.iso ro quiet splash locale=zh_CN.UTF-8

initrd /initrd.gz
boot



title Ubuntu Linux 6.10

kernel (hd0,5)/boot/edgy/vmlinuz boot=gnix_oag ramdisk_size=1048576 root=/dev/ram rw quiet splash debian-installer/locale=zh_CN

initrd (hd0,5)/boot/edgy/initrd.gz



title Ubuntu Linux 6.10 -2

kernel (hd0,4)/boot/edgy/vmlinuz boot=gnix_oag ramdisk_size=1048576 root=/dev/ram rw quiet splash debian-installer/locale=zh_CN

initrd (hd0,4)/boot/edgy/initrd.gz


title Ubuntu Linux 6.10

kernel (hd0,6)/boot/edgy/vmlinuz boot=gnix_oag ramdisk_size=1048576 root=/dev/ram rw quiet splash debian-installer/locale=zh_CN

initrd (hd0,6)/boot/edgy/initrd.gz

呵呵。。 试了这么多 下面那些是安装成功过的。。也在。。 都一样。。 找不到ISO文件。。 到底要怎么才可以找到啊。
头像
arabian
帖子: 91
注册时间: 2007-10-29 17:29

#2

帖子 arabian » 2008-09-09 13:44

既然要安装8.04(hardy),就不要用7.04(feisty)的image文件。

http://archive.ubuntu.com/ubuntu/dists/ ... /hd-media/

重新下载vmlinuz和initrd.gz。
头像
HuntXu
帖子: 5776
注册时间: 2007-09-29 3:09

#3

帖子 HuntXu » 2008-09-09 13:45

lz自己的问题,归档...
HUNT Unfortunately No Talent...
ikwen
帖子: 29
注册时间: 2007-03-17 15:22
联系:

#4

帖子 ikwen » 2008-09-10 19:18

经2楼提示。
我从http://archive.ubuntu.com/ubuntu/dists/hardy/main/installer-amd64/current/images/hd-media/下载了三个文件。分别是vmlinuz;initrd.gz;boot.img.gz
放到 /dev/sda5 下面的根目录,还有ubuntu-8.04.1-server-amd64.iso也放在根目录。
sda5分区格式为FAT32格式,
然后我用grub4dos 引导。放在NFTS格式的windows C 盘,也就是/dev/sda1, 我的硬盘是串口的。SATA,
这个是grub4dos 的menu.lst 的写法:
title ubuntu 8.04 server
root (hd0,0)
kernel /vmlinuz boot=casper iso-scan/filename=ubuntu-8.04-server-i386.iso quiet splash ro
initrd /initrd.gz
我放成了,
title ubuntu 8.04 server
root (hd0,0)
kernel /vmlinuz boot=casper iso-scan/filename=ubuntu-8.04.1-server-amd64.iso quiet splash ro
initrd /initrd.gz

因为我下载的是ADM64版的。
不过我不理解boot=casper 是什么意思。 如果是硬盘安装桌面版的8.04版。 我就知道要把ISO文件放到根目录的 casper文件夹才能正常安装。
不过服务器版的我就不理解了。
因为8.04服务器版的教程在网上太少了。http://www.b0rder.com/blog/2008/07/13/i ... -harddisk/ 我完全是照着这个教程做的。也不知道教程会不会有错。
恳求高手帮忙,小弟感激不尽。。 我不是没有光驱。 只是想到FC6 ubuntu 6.10desktop ubuntu 8.04desktop 我都能从硬盘安装。这个server 版的不弄好心里实在不服。。。。
还有三楼的意思我不是很明白。
ikwen
帖子: 29
注册时间: 2007-03-17 15:22
联系:

#5

帖子 ikwen » 2008-09-10 19:21

casper 这个文件夹我试过8.04desktop 的文件放进去不行,把server版的ISO文件放到这个文件夹也不行。
LARBIN
帖子: 0
注册时间: 2008-10-26 20:34

Re: [问题]在硬盘安装一个ubuntu 8.04 server amd64 的就折腾了好几天

#6

帖子 LARBIN » 2008-10-26 20:41

我整这个搞了一天,关键是vmlinuz initrd.gz文件没有找对
与ubuntu-8.04.1-server-amd64.iso对应:http://archive.ubuntu.com/ubuntu/dists/ ... /hd-media/

到grub
root (hd0,0) //这里(hd0,0)是具体情况而定,我的vmlinuz、initrd.gz放在c盘
kernel /vmlinuz root=/dev/ram ramdisk_size=128000
initrd /initrd.gz
boot

楼主试试 :em11
ikwen
帖子: 29
注册时间: 2007-03-17 15:22
联系:

Re: [问题]在硬盘安装一个ubuntu 8.04 server amd64 的就折腾了好几天

#7

帖子 ikwen » 2008-11-15 16:59

:em06 我把ISO文件和其它文件一起放到第一个分区就可以了。。 第二个以后的不行。。就这么简单。
回复